What is a Bariatric High Back Wheelchair?

A bariatric high back wheelchair is specifically designed for individuals who are obese or obese, usually accommodating users weighing as much as 500 pounds or more. The high back design supplies additional assistance for the upper body, which is particularly useful for users with limited trunk control or those who need more back assistance. These wheelchairs are built to be strong, offering enhanced durability without jeopardizing convenience.

Advantages of Bariatric High Back Wheelchairs

Bariatric high back wheelchairs offer numerous advantages that can considerably improve a user's lifestyle:

  1. Increased Comfort: The larger seat and high back design accommodate larger individuals comfortably, minimizing the threat of pain throughout extended periods of sitting.
  2. Boosted Stability: The robust building and construction guarantees better balance and stability, which is crucial for day-to-day activities.
  3. Enhanced Mobility: These wheelchairs are created to be easily maneuverable, enabling users to browse through numerous environments, from home to public areas.
  4. Safety Features: The inclusion of anti-tippers and protected brakes improves the safety of users, supplying comfort for both the user and caretakers.
  5. Adjustable Options: Many models provide personalized functions such as height-adjustable armrests and footrests, making sure an individualized fit.

Choosing the Right Bariatric High Back Wheelchair

Picking the proper wheelchair is vital for guaranteeing convenience and use. Here are some aspects to consider:

  1. Weight Capacity: Always inspect the maximum weight limit to guarantee it meets your needs.
  2. Seat Width and Depth: Choose a size that accommodates the user easily while enabling for ease of transfer.
  3. Adjustability: Look for functions that enable you to change armrests, footrests, and back height for a customized fit.
  4. Frame Material: Consider lightweight materials like aluminum for ease of transport or heavier-duty materials for extra resilience.
  5. Portability: If transport is a concern, consider foldable models that make storage and travel much easier.

Maintenance and Care

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and safety of a bariatric high back wheelchair. Here are some care suggestions: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use mild soap and water to clean the wheelchair, making sure the material and frame stay in excellent condition.
  • Inspect Tires: Inspect tires for wear and guarantee they are inflated properly.
  • Inspect Brakes: Regularly examine that brakes are operating well to prevent accidents.
  • Lube Moving Parts: Apply lubricant to the hinges and wheels regularly to help with smoother motion.
